Booting Itanium Machine
How to Interrupt the Boot Procees and Choose EFI Shell. I tried to reboot the machine and press space bar to halt. Instead of going to EFI shell , I see a HP-UX command Prompt.
I wanted to boot the mahine from DVD-ROM/CD-ROM

Re: Booting Itanium Machine
if not working you can always press ctl B
and then cm (command menu) and from there reset the power by "rs"
And you can choose EFI shell from there.

Re: Booting Itanium Machine
Depending on the settings a counter will be startet prior to boot from the primary boot path.
At this point I usually press an arrow key to stop there.
If the system is launching the hpux loader there is another timer prior to load the kernel.
Another chance to stop there.
If the timers are set to zero, you can try to remove the boot disks - this will bring you into the efi shell.

Re: Booting Itanium Machine
EFI Boot Manager ver 1.10 [14.61] Firmware ver 2.31 [4411]
Please select a boot option
HP-UX Primary Boot: 0/1/1/0.0x1.0x0
Internal Bootable DVD
EFI Shell [Built-in]
Run Offline Diagnostics and utilities from HP Service Partition
Boot Option Maintenance Menu
System Configuration Menu
Use ^ and v to change option(s). Use Enter to select an option
===> first timer runs here
Loading.: HP-UX Primary Boot: 0/1/1/0.0x1.0x0
Starting: HP-UX Primary Boot: 0/1/1/0.0x1.0x0
(C) Copyright 1999-2006 Hewlett-Packard Development Company, L.P.
All rights reserved
HP-UX Boot Loader for IPF -- Revision 2.035
Press Any Key to interrupt Autoboot
\EFI\HPUX\AUTO ==> boot vmunix
Seconds left till autoboot - 7
===> second timer

Re: Booting Itanium Machine
# setboot -b off
# setboot
Primary bootpath : 0/0/2/0.0.0x0.0x0 (/dev/rdisk/disk5)
HA Alternate bootpath : 0/1/1/0.0x1.0x0 (/dev/rdisk/disk4)
Alternate bootpath :
Autoboot is OFF (disabled)
